Transaction 8911542f33aeceef0abd88e6bd176439d1b901039bdb5ff73e0947018359f740
1 Input
1 Output
-
8911542f33aeceef0abd88e6bd176439d1b901039bdb5ff73e0947018359f740:0
- value
- 364854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3d3c29814f606dfbf9fce760adbc8afbd0401bb OP_EQUAL
- address
- 3M14BNXXp1ETXSFMMsvTRN7Kd5RJrRtbYE